Supply
The LPG transfer system TTR has been designed by MAKEEN Energy to load/unload LPG from trucks to storage tanks in LPG facilities.
The transfer system consists of numerous pieces of equipment such as pipes, hoses, valves, gauges and electrical components. The piping system includes emergency shut-off valves on liquid and vapour lines. These valves will automatically close during fires, gas leaks or other hazards. In addition, gas and fire sensors, potential equalisation systems and fire fighting systems can be installed to ensure a safe LPG transfer.
The transfer system is located at the loading bay, where the trucks with LPG are parked before the unloading operation.
Transfer from the LPG storage tank to the truck can also be done by using an LPG transfer pump from MAKEEN Energy.
The transfer system has a capacity of up to 65 m³ LPG per hour. A similar solution is available at MAKEEN Energy to load/unload LPG from railway wagons.

Maximum safety level
- Emergency shut-off valves installed on liquid and vapour lines to isolate the LPG transfer system in case of hazards (fire, high leakage)
- Safety coupling system closes the ends of the two hoses and the piping in case of extensive tensions
- Clear internal traffic rules ensure high operational safety
- Improved safety with the potential equalisation system check prior to the loading/unloading operation
- ATEX-certified equipment for installations in hazardous areas
